Capacity Constraints in Utah Manufacturing Training Programs
Utah's manufacturing sector faces persistent capacity constraints that limit the effectiveness of education grants for prospective students. Training programs at career centers, technical schools, community colleges, and universities struggle to meet demand from the state's small manufacturers. The Utah Department of Workforce Services oversees workforce development initiatives, yet reports indicate bottlenecks in program enrollment and instructor availability. These issues directly impact the distribution of foundation funding from the banking institution, which targets $500–$2,500 scholarships to attract students into manufacturing careers.
Primary capacity constraints center on physical infrastructure. Community colleges like those along the Wasatch Front lack sufficient lab space for hands-on training in welding, machining, and assembly processes. Rural areas, including the high-desert regions of southern Utah, exacerbate this gap, as prospective students must travel long distances to access facilities. This geographic isolation reduces program completion rates and discourages enrollment from non-urban demographics. Foundation grants aim to bolster these programs, but without addressing facility expansions, funds primarily cover tuition rather than scaling capacity.
Instructor shortages represent another critical bottleneck. Certified trainers in advanced manufacturing technologies, such as additive manufacturing and automation, remain scarce. The Utah Manufacturers Association has flagged this as a barrier to program growth, noting that reliance on part-time adjunct faculty leads to inconsistent curriculum delivery. When applying for utah grants to fund scholarships, training providers must demonstrate readiness, but faculty recruitment challenges delay program launches. This affects smaller technical schools, which compete with larger institutions for limited talent pools.

Overcoming Implementation Gaps for Utah Grants
Implementation gaps hinder full utilization of these education grants. Timelines for program accreditation through the Utah State Board of Higher Education stretch due to capacity overload at review boards. Training centers applying for funds must align curricula with foundation criteria, but staffing shortages slow revisions. Once awarded, scholarships demand rapid student recruitment, yet marketing resources lag in rural counties defined by sparse populations and limited broadband access.
Evaluation mechanisms expose further weaknesses. Programs lack dedicated staff to track outcomes, relying on manual reporting that burdens existing teams. This reduces data quality for future grant cycles, perpetuating underfunding. To mitigate, providers pursue supplementary state of utah grants, but competition from higher-profile sectors like tech diverts flows.
Demographic mismatches intensify gaps. Utah's young population skews toward service and tech careers, underfilling manufacturing pipelines. Outreach to high school students via career centers falters without dedicated coordinators, a role nonprofits strain to fill. Oi in students requires tailored retention strategies, yet counseling bandwidth is constrained.
Addressing these requires prioritized investments. Training entities must audit internal capacities before grant pursuit, identifying equipment upgrades and hiring pipelines. Collaboration with the Utah Manufacturers Association can unlock shared resources, easing individual burdens. Policymakers should streamline state of utah grants processes to favor capacity-building add-ons.
In essence, Utah's manufacturing education landscape brims with potential but buckles under capacity strains. Foundation grants offer vital support, yet resource gaps demand broader fixes to ensure sustainable student inflows.
